API安全社交媒體
API 安全社交媒體
引言
在加密貨幣交易領域,尤其是涉及加密期貨交易時,自動化交易和數據分析變得至關重要。而實現這些功能的關鍵工具之一便是API接口(應用程式編程接口)。社交媒體平台也日益成為交易者獲取信息、分析市場情緒的重要渠道。然而,將API與社交媒體數據結合使用,也帶來了新的安全挑戰。本文將深入探討API安全在社交媒體背景下的重要性,以及如何保護您的交易賬戶和數據安全。
一、API 與社交媒體數據:交易者的強大組合
API 允許交易者以編程方式訪問交易所和數據提供商的服務,從而實現自動化交易策略、實時數據分析和風險管理。例如,您可以利用API自動執行套利交易、趨勢跟蹤,或根據預設條件進行止損訂單和止盈訂單的設置。
社交媒體平台,如Twitter(現X)、Reddit、Telegram等,蘊藏着大量的市場情緒信息。通過API訪問這些平台的數據,交易者可以:
- 情緒分析: 利用自然語言處理(NLP)技術,分析社交媒體上的言論,判斷市場對特定加密貨幣的整體情緒,從而輔助交易決策。
- 趨勢識別: 追蹤社交媒體上的熱門話題和關鍵詞,識別新興的交易機會。
- 信息流監控: 實時監控與加密貨幣相關的消息和事件,及時響應市場變化。
- 量化情緒指標: 創建基於社交媒體數據的量化指標,例如「恐懼與貪婪指數」,作為技術分析的補充。
然而,這種強大的組合也為黑客和惡意行為者提供了新的攻擊面。
二、API 安全面臨的威脅
將API與社交媒體數據結合使用,面臨着以下主要安全威脅:
- API 密鑰泄露: API 密鑰是訪問API的憑證,一旦泄露,攻擊者就可以冒用您的身份進行交易或竊取數據。密鑰泄露可能源於代碼錯誤、存儲不當、或社交工程攻擊。
- 中間人攻擊(MITM): 攻擊者截獲您與API伺服器之間的通信,竊取敏感信息,例如API密鑰和交易數據。
- 速率限制繞過: 攻擊者嘗試繞過API的速率限制,進行大量的請求,導致服務中斷或濫用。
- 數據注入: 攻擊者將惡意代碼注入到API請求中,從而執行惡意操作。
- 社交工程攻擊: 攻擊者利用心理操縱手段,誘騙您泄露API密鑰或其他敏感信息。
- 第三方庫漏洞: 使用的第三方庫可能存在安全漏洞,攻擊者可以利用這些漏洞攻擊您的系統。
- 不安全的API端點: 某些API端點可能存在設計缺陷,容易受到攻擊。
- 數據私隱泄露: 通過社交媒體API獲取的用戶數據可能被濫用,侵犯用戶私隱。
三、API 安全最佳實踐
為了保護您的API安全,應採取以下最佳實踐:
措施 | 描述 | 適用場景 | 使用安全的密鑰存儲方法,例如硬件安全模塊(HSM)或密鑰管理服務(KMS)。定期輪換API密鑰。避免將API密鑰硬編碼到代碼中。 | 所有API使用場景 | 使用HTTPS協議進行API通信,確保數據傳輸的安全性。對敏感數據進行加密存儲。 | 所有API使用場景 | 實施嚴格的訪問控制策略,限制API用戶的權限。使用OAuth 2.0等身份驗證協議。 | 所有API使用場景 | 設置合理的速率限制,防止API濫用和拒絕服務攻擊(DoS)。 | 所有API使用場景 | 對所有API輸入進行驗證,防止數據注入攻擊。 | 涉及用戶輸入的所有API場景 | 對所有API輸出進行編碼,防止跨站腳本攻擊(XSS)。 | 所有API使用場景 | 記錄所有API請求和響應,並進行監控,及時發現異常行為。 | 所有API使用場景 | 定期進行安全審計,評估API的安全風險,並採取相應的措施。 | 所有API使用場景 | WAF可以過濾惡意流量,保護API免受攻擊。 | 公開API接口 | 授予API用戶最小必要的權限,避免過度授權。 | 所有API使用場景 |
四、社交媒體 API 安全的具體考量
除了通用的API安全措施外,在使用社交媒體API時,還需要考慮以下具體事項:
- 權限控制: 社交媒體API通常提供不同的權限級別。請只申請您需要的權限,避免過度授權。例如,如果您只需要讀取社交媒體上的數據,則不需要申請發佈權限。
- 數據私隱: 尊重用戶私隱,遵守相關的數據保護法規,例如GDPR。避免收集和存儲不必要的用戶數據。
- API 使用條款: 仔細閱讀社交媒體API的使用條款,了解其限制和規定。
- 第三方應用安全: 如果您使用第三方應用訪問社交媒體API,請確保這些應用是可信的,並具有良好的安全記錄。
- 賬號安全: 加強您的社交媒體賬號安全,例如啟用雙重驗證,使用強密碼,並定期檢查賬號活動。
五、API 安全工具與技術
以下是一些常用的API安全工具和技術:
- API 網關: API網關可以提供身份驗證、授權、速率限制和監控等安全功能。
- Web 應用防火牆(WAF): WAF可以過濾惡意流量,保護API免受攻擊。
- 漏洞掃描器: 漏洞掃描器可以幫助您發現API代碼中的安全漏洞。
- 滲透測試: 滲透測試可以模擬黑客攻擊,評估API的安全防禦能力。
- API 安全平台: API安全平台提供全面的API安全解決方案,包括身份驗證、授權、速率限制、監控和漏洞管理。
六、加密期貨交易中的 API 安全案例分析
假設一個交易者使用API從Twitter獲取市場情緒數據,並根據情緒指標執行加密期貨交易。
- 場景一:API 密鑰泄露。 交易者的API密鑰被泄露,攻擊者利用該密鑰進行虛假交易,導致交易者損失慘重。
- 場景二:數據注入攻擊。 攻擊者通過社交媒體API向交易者的系統注入惡意代碼,竊取交易數據和API密鑰。
- 場景三:速率限制繞過。 攻擊者繞過API的速率限制,大量請求Twitter數據,導致Twitter API服務中斷,影響交易者的交易策略。
這些案例表明,API安全對於加密期貨交易至關重要。
七、如何應對 API 安全事件
如果發生API安全事件,應立即採取以下措施:
- 撤銷 API 密鑰: 立即撤銷泄露的API密鑰,防止進一步的損失。
- 調查事件原因: 調查事件原因,找出安全漏洞,並採取相應的措施進行修復。
- 通知相關方: 通知交易所、數據提供商和相關監管機構。
- 加強安全措施: 加強API安全措施,例如實施更嚴格的訪問控制策略,加強數據加密,並定期進行安全審計。
- 評估損失: 評估損失情況,並採取相應的措施進行賠償。
八、未來趨勢
未來,API安全將面臨以下挑戰和趨勢:
- API 攻擊日益複雜: 攻擊者將採用更複雜的技術和手段,攻擊API。
- 零信任安全: 零信任安全模型將成為API安全的主流趨勢,要求對所有用戶和設備進行驗證,無論其位置如何。
- 自動化安全: 自動化安全工具和技術將發揮越來越重要的作用,例如自動化漏洞掃描和響應。
- API 安全標準: API安全標準將不斷完善,為API安全提供更明確的指導。
- 人工智能與機器學習: 人工智能和機器學習技術將被應用於API安全,例如異常檢測和威脅情報。
總結
API安全對於加密期貨交易者來說至關重要。通過採取有效的安全措施,可以保護您的交易賬戶、數據和私隱。隨着加密貨幣市場的不斷發展,API安全將面臨新的挑戰和機遇。交易者需要不斷學習和更新安全知識,保持警惕,才能在安全的環境下進行交易。 了解倉位管理、風險評估、市場分析、技術指標、交易心理學、區塊鏈技術、智能合約、DeFi、NFT、波動率、流動性、套利策略、做市商、量化交易、高頻交易、資金管理、稅收合規、監管政策、交易平台選擇以及交易機械人等相關知識,可以幫助您更好地理解和應對API安全挑戰。
推薦的期貨交易平台
平台 | 期貨特點 | 註冊 |
---|---|---|
Binance Futures | 槓桿高達125倍,USDⓈ-M 合約 | 立即註冊 |
Bybit Futures | 永續反向合約 | 開始交易 |
BingX Futures | 跟單交易 | 加入BingX |
Bitget Futures | USDT 保證合約 | 開戶 |
BitMEX | 加密貨幣交易平台,槓桿高達100倍 | BitMEX |
加入社區
關注 Telegram 頻道 @strategybin 獲取更多信息。 最佳盈利平台 – 立即註冊.
參與我們的社區
關注 Telegram 頻道 @cryptofuturestrading 獲取分析、免費信號等更多信息!